This TIE Advance x1 starfighter is a replica of the one used in the Star Wars movie. Faster than the original TIE fighter it features customized wings, a deflector shield and a hyperdrive to make it far superior to the original and the perfect starfighter for Darth Vader.

The Lego set not only allows you to build the TIE Advance x1 starfighter, but it also gives you a Darth Vader min figure and flick firing missiles to make the model even more fun to build and play with.

What really makes this stand out for me is the accuracy of the model; the step by step instructions are straight forward although you may want to strengthen some of the connections if you intend to play a lot with this model. It really gets young minds thinking as they follow the instructions and then ultimately get to destroy some rebels with the TIE Advance x1 starfighter controlled by Darth Vader.

Product Features:

  • Nose lifts for access to Darth Vader at the controls.
  • Darth Vader minifigure included
  • 6" long by 7" wide
  • Contains 251 pieces
  • May be a choking hazard for younger children.
